Individual ($200)
Individual members active in their profession can access webinars free of charge or at a preferred rate. They also receive a preferred rate on online and in-person training programs. They also have free access to our This membership fee is recoverable by federally-appointed judges under S. 27(1) of the Judges Act. Provincial and territorial judges, other judicial officers and board and tribunal members may be entitled to reimbursement through judicial or other professional allowances.
Young Lawyer ($125)
Young Lawyers (five years or less) have the same benefits as individual members.
Retired Person ($90)
Members retired from their profession have the same benefits as individual members.
Student ($15)
Members enrolled as full-time students have the same benefits as individual members.
Institutional (variable fee)
CIAJ offers institutional memberships for corporations, law firms, government entities, administrative agencies, faculties and similar organizations. An institutional member may designate individuals within the organization to attend CIAJ activities at preferential member rates. Each person on the list of institutional members will receive the same benefits as individual members. Institutions that are members also receive more advantages as organizations.
The fees for institutional memberships according to the number of their legal staff are set out in the following table:
| Number of legal staff in organization | Annual fees |
|---|---|
| 1 to 9 | $400 |
| 10 to 29 | $700 |
| 30 to 49 | $1,300 |
| 50 to 99 | $1,750 |
| 100 to 199 | $2,800 |
| 200 to 299 | $3,200 |
| 300 to 399 | $4,000 |
| 400 and up | $5,000 |
